Output dd3953668fdbfba36aed082c08fb7ef753aa723af6c7b55a955a03f7a7d589a6:40

value
11186
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8082e648c2c80a4fc8eda0d19bdcae526615867f722aab11c8372983e6aa743c
address
bc1pszpwvjxzeq9ylj8d5rgehh9w2fnptpnlwg42kywgxu5c8e42ws7qc9hrgj
transaction
dd3953668fdbfba36aed082c08fb7ef753aa723af6c7b55a955a03f7a7d589a6
spent
true